Every job seeker must have a cover letter. It is strongly recommended that you submit a cover letter even when it’s not required. A cover letter gives you an opportunity to stand out among intense competition. Your ultimate goal is to be set apart from the pack. Here are four reasons to craft a job-winning cover letter:
1. Cover letters makes the difference in whether you get noticed or passed over.
2. Cover letters position you above the competition selling qualifications and success.
3. Cover letters demonstrate your knowledge, experiences and expertise in a what that will bring more highlighted attention to your resume.
4. Cover letters creates action! Excitement! Enthusiasm!
The good thing is that there are no rules to cover letters. They should complement your resume. Think of three to four achievements that make you proud from your professional life and two to three obstacles that you overcame in your professional life. The things that make a difference in your cover letter include the words used, style, tone, visual presentation, colors used, graphics, specific achievement, education and training and other credentials.
